Abstract
Septic arthritis due to fungal agents is rare in temperate climates such as the United States, and maduromycosis due to AUescheria boydii is especially uncommon. Of the 21 previously reported cases, only two involved the knee j'oint. Reported here is a case of Allescheria hoyan infection of the left knee of a 5-yearold girl, with eventual successful cure by a combination of surgical synovectomy and amphotericin B chemotherapy.
